An emergency broadcast interrupts the holiday break after the Trump administration launches a sudden military strike on Venezuela and claims to have captured Nicolás Maduro and his wife. Elizabeth breaks down what's known so far, why the action is framed as unconstitutional and illegal under international norms, and what immediate political and global consequences could follow. The episode closes with a direct call for listeners to contact their representatives and demand accountability.
Key Takeaways• The administration carried out an unprovoked attack on Venezuela and claims it kidnapped Maduro and his wife • No congressional briefing or authorization is reported — framed as a War Powers and constitutional crisis • Unclear U.S. jurisdiction for prosecuting a foreign leader; legality is heavily questioned • High risk of escalation given Venezuela's ties to China and Russia and potential UN action • Listeners are urged to call Congress and demand oversight, hearings, and accountability
